年末最代码部分源码大出血分享-freemarker,bootstrap,springdata jpa分页代码

原文:年末最代码部分源码大出血分享-freemarker,bootstrap,springdata
jpa分页代码

源代码下载地址:http://www.zuidaima.com/share/1606851189656576.htm

项目截图:

eclipse jee Deployment Assembly设置截图:

eclipse java build path设置截图:

eclipse java compile设置截图:

eclipse jee project facets设置截图:

eclipse jee Resource Text file encoding为utf-8编码

项目运行:http://localhost:端口/(项目名称可有可无,根据你的设置定)user.htm?p=1

tomcat的发布设置:

代码运行效果图:

完全和最代码网站最牛用户列表的效果一样,采用了freemarker的macro技术结合bootstrap是不是很牛逼。

通过Eclipse Java EE IDE for Web Developers构建maven工程,有使用的问题可以参考:

如何在eclipse jee中创建Maven project并且转换为Dynamic web project

如何在eclipse jee中检出项目并转换为Maven project,最后转换为Dynamic web
project

enjoy it

附db文件:

view
source
print?

001 /*
002 Navicat
MySQL Data Transfer
003  
004 Source
Server         : localhost
005 Source
Server Version : 50509
006 Source
Host           : localhost:3306
007 Source Database       :
zuidaima_page_demo
008  
009 Target
Server Type    : MYSQL
010 Target
Server Version : 50509
011 File
Encoding         : 65001
012  
013 Date:
2013-12-13 12:38:18
014 */
015  
016 SET FOREIGN_KEY_CHECKS=0;
017 --
----------------------------
018 --
Table structure for `c3p0testtable`
019 --
----------------------------
020 DROP TABLE IF
EXISTS `c3p0testtable`;
021 CREATE TABLE `c3p0testtable`
(
022   `a` char(1) DEFAULT NULL
023 )
ENGINE=InnoDB 
DEFAULT CHARSET=utf8;
024  
025 --
----------------------------
026 --
Records of c3p0testtable
027 --
----------------------------
028  
029 --
----------------------------
030 --
Table structure for `user`
031 --
----------------------------
032 DROP TABLE IF
EXISTS `
user`;
033 CREATE TABLE `user`
(
034   `id` bigint(20)
unsigned 
NOT NULL AUTO_INCREMENT,
035   `namevarchar(200) NOT NULL,
036   `email` varchar(100) NOT NULL,
037   `avatar_url` varchar(100) NOT NULL DEFAULT ‘‘,
038   PRIMARY KEY (`id`)
039 )
ENGINE=InnoDB AUTO_INCREMENT=13466 
DEFAULT CHARSET=utf8;
040  
041 --
----------------------------
042 --
Records of user
043 --
----------------------------
044 INSERT INTO user VALUES (‘1‘‘java牛官方‘‘[email protected]‘‘/gravatars/6a0/6a0bd2292b184a1801794b3ca0004c82.jpg‘);
045 INSERT INTO user VALUES (‘11‘‘guixin‘‘[email protected]‘‘/gravatars/88a/88a61d6463bfd7602738381859951aab.jpg‘);
046 INSERT INTO user VALUES (‘16‘‘xiaoxiaot‘‘[email protected]‘‘/gravatars/28d/28de2c73e7ef79238039c2162fc44165.jpg‘);
047 INSERT INTO user VALUES (‘23‘‘inhv‘‘[email protected]‘‘/gravatars/82a/82a2ce24ac46168d01d5b44a9de307e1.jpg‘);
048 INSERT INTO user VALUES (‘45‘‘levitation‘‘[email protected]‘‘/gravatars/0cd/0cdb3f79bc0669686b0a6f88913c34dc.jpg‘);
049 INSERT INTO user VALUES (‘46‘‘boris‘‘[email protected]‘‘/gravatars/d3b/d3b34206d8259402984ccebde3bb9e13.jpg‘);
050 INSERT INTO user VALUES (‘47‘‘spacesand‘‘[email protected]‘‘/gravatars/7d9/7d9180e8d12c877e9580d05176307a61.jpg‘);
051 INSERT INTO user VALUES (‘48‘‘pois0n‘‘[email protected]‘‘/gravatars/06a/06a655ac4f850f2d92026cbaff7bc3c8.jpg‘);
052 INSERT INTO user VALUES (‘49‘‘Eli4ph‘‘[email protected]‘‘/gravatars/890/8901742a90dbc7869202d0d05a6482fb.jpg‘);
053 INSERT INTO user VALUES (‘50‘‘悠着点‘‘[email protected]‘‘/gravatars/758/758992042868a8ff0a530f0ae0850591.jpg‘);
054 INSERT INTO user VALUES (‘51‘‘东家团饭‘‘[email protected]‘‘/gravatars/232/232c39d5e3ec7df20ea73833976f35c7.jpg‘);
055 INSERT INTO user VALUES (‘52‘‘天下归心‘‘[email protected]‘‘/gravatars/2ce/2ce4b29a682f27d7dc52f80f207fd154.jpg‘);
056 INSERT INTO user VALUES (‘53‘‘天龙七绝剑‘‘[email protected]‘‘/gravatars/dad/dad30453eaecdab62ad4984eb8d638cb.jpg‘);
057 INSERT INTO user VALUES (‘54‘‘零点六一八‘‘[email protected]‘‘/gravatars/10b/10b1d2b0c1e2208009244b43d7df94c2.jpg‘);
058 INSERT INTO user VALUES (‘55‘‘Whiteshadows‘‘[email protected]‘‘/gravatars/53c/53cc5c4d9e9574b3dbd5232c7ad1caf0.jpg‘);
059 INSERT INTO user VALUES (‘56‘‘曲项向天歌‘‘[email protected]‘‘/gravatars/700/7008f640083decad60b4bf756609ac05.jpg‘);
060 INSERT INTO user VALUES (‘57‘‘海痞亮‘‘[email protected]‘‘/gravatars/ac1/ac11bedd55c691c0139928a59ff64c2c.jpg‘);
061 INSERT INTO user VALUES (‘58‘‘飞羊羊‘‘[email protected]‘‘/gravatars/8fd/8fdb25924e2d3010c00e11ec2453b5da.jpg‘);
062 INSERT INTO user VALUES (‘59‘‘sunyunya‘‘[email protected]‘‘/gravatars/2b3/2b32e2173e8214e00025659a8676f421.jpg‘);
063 INSERT INTO user VALUES (‘60‘‘林朵朵‘‘[email protected]‘‘/gravatars/fba/fbaa77463ef964dfb97ce44f96e314cc.jpg‘);
064 INSERT INTO user VALUES (‘61‘‘Andy
Liu‘
‘[email protected]‘‘/gravatars/a6b/a6be5ef617f8ecfa77a93831dc0b798c.jpg‘);
065 INSERT INTO user VALUES (‘62‘‘无脚的鸟‘‘[email protected]‘‘/gravatars/fb8/fb8c594d74e6b8692f47b6c574e3913d.jpg‘);
066 INSERT INTO user VALUES (‘63‘‘大条道理‘‘[email protected]‘‘/gravatars/f40/f40ea28726c6cbdd94b63ce54c59f6b7.jpg‘);
067 INSERT INTO user VALUES (‘64‘‘Thinkmore‘‘[email protected]‘‘/gravatars/210/210022a94919e251ead828eb41c68eb6.jpg‘);
068 INSERT INTO user VALUES (‘65‘‘忧雨亦晴‘‘[email protected]‘‘/gravatars/1be/1bebbe03453becdd7ea22378a189bae2.jpg‘);
069 INSERT INTO user VALUES (‘66‘‘似水流年‘‘[email protected]‘‘/gravatars/ec7/ec7b313218223919c2d16fbc22040ecf.jpg‘);
070 INSERT INTO user VALUES (‘67‘‘doublee‘‘[email protected]‘‘/gravatars/771/7712d58d4ef9ad2a53d9cfcd97ceed0d.jpg‘);
071 INSERT INTO user VALUES (‘68‘‘居鲁士‘‘[email protected]‘‘/gravatars/84e/84ef0104a9f5a6324104bac004b2da5c.jpg‘);
072 INSERT INTO user VALUES (‘69‘‘c肆玖‘‘[email protected]‘‘/gravatars/804/8042f352bc62280b6c0b08f477d452ed.jpg‘);
073 INSERT INTO user VALUES (‘70‘‘请多指教‘‘[email protected]‘‘/gravatars/6ec/6ec46f0b9e3e0eb90d7dff21b7ab8a47.jpg‘);
074 INSERT INTO user VALUES (‘71‘‘lamhy‘‘[email protected]‘‘/gravatars/5bb/5bbd1bc7db6566ed39e688949365214c.jpg‘);
075 INSERT INTO user VALUES (‘72‘‘fleefromfree‘‘[email protected]‘‘/gravatars/c20/c2046a9aca1df02d3e4563053e31bf28.jpg‘);
076 INSERT INTO user VALUES (‘73‘‘kerusiy‘‘[email protected]‘‘/gravatars/e6e/e6e83d0536cd4638cca2dcea3cbf13c3.jpg‘);
077 INSERT INTO user VALUES (‘74‘‘oldcat723‘‘[email protected]‘‘/gravatars/3df/3df1cb94fc0b3f032c20fd1f9ce1a8fb.jpg‘);
078 INSERT INTO user VALUES (‘75‘‘Leer‘‘[email protected]‘‘/gravatars/cb4/cb45558a99c98fd8119230fd70d43f6e.jpg‘);
079 INSERT INTO user VALUES (‘76‘‘bug般的存在‘‘[email protected]‘‘/gravatars/e13/e138a62aba638aaaefb4d1571586a485.jpg‘);
080 INSERT INTO user VALUES (‘77‘‘包子不热‘‘[email protected]‘‘/gravatars/c11/c11d24c7ec9b61578be1830efb066f52.jpg‘);
081 INSERT INTO user VALUES (‘78‘‘Cactus‘‘[email protected]‘‘/gravatars/0f0/0f0a4b0ace10fd887ae0cf2f1af651d8.jpg‘);
082 INSERT INTO user VALUES (‘79‘‘疯狂滴竹子‘‘[email protected]‘‘/gravatars/a87/a87fc97a8539adcae0a80999fde7e2ec.jpg‘);
083 INSERT INTO user VALUES (‘80‘‘xpchenfrank‘‘[email protected]‘‘/gravatars/83a/83ab3f3bfb9b6b9fb456e0bd34c0496f.jpg‘);
084 INSERT INTO user VALUES (‘81‘‘nobolity‘‘[email protected]‘‘/gravatars/346/346c1d562c01f7fc53f48425e6249212.jpg‘);
085 INSERT INTO user VALUES (‘82‘‘vicente‘‘[email protected]‘‘/gravatars/8eb/8ebee8a1a2e911b1422d8428efddec0a.jpg‘);
086 INSERT INTO user VALUES (‘83‘‘neil‘‘[email protected]‘‘/gravatars/71f/71fd734d2ed4c3be8ea6f523af0fd247.jpg‘);
087 INSERT INTO user VALUES (‘84‘‘是非黑白‘‘[email protected]‘‘/gravatars/e88/e88ca53c1c20ce48b2a1bccf0c1767ae.jpg‘);
088 INSERT INTO user VALUES (‘85‘‘QsonXu‘‘[email protected]‘‘/gravatars/681/681116abafeff4f457ff588e75593d5d.jpg‘);
089 INSERT INTO user VALUES (‘86‘‘hackren‘‘[email protected]‘‘/gravatars/ab3/ab3028ef981ba71ab07ff63cfd8d621b.jpg‘);
090 INSERT INTO user VALUES (‘87‘‘xylangya‘‘[email protected]‘‘/gravatars/619/619bed93bf1bf90e81542f3a66a15adc.jpg‘);
091 INSERT INTO user VALUES (‘88‘‘chenzhikong‘‘[email protected]‘‘/gravatars/8b3/8b38222f60a4a3ff394bd097b18fa8bd.jpg‘);
092 INSERT INTO user VALUES (‘89‘‘terryang‘‘[email protected]‘‘/gravatars/ba3/ba3d00d63d82ceac57fa1376ab6be2a2.jpg‘);
093 INSERT INTO user VALUES (‘90‘‘kxz10323‘‘[email protected]‘‘/gravatars/c3d/c3ddb0eb486fd2d2b3335156177cb008.jpg‘);
094 INSERT INTO user VALUES (‘92‘‘namelujl‘‘[email protected]‘‘/gravatars/1bc/1bc52357b663aa7abfa5d1e3852749e9.jpg‘);
095 INSERT INTO user VALUES (‘93‘‘候俊丽93‘‘[email protected]‘‘/gravatars/344/344b4e7f5c3c7909876f16ae0586f3e0.jpg‘);
096 INSERT INTO user VALUES (‘94‘‘zhoumin800‘‘[email protected]‘‘/gravatars/069/06983044035d153b57f78f54e208945a.jpg‘);
097 INSERT INTO user VALUES (‘95‘‘perfect‘‘[email protected]‘‘/gravatars/72b/72b3e06287a651d7ee177591bbc7fbec.jpg‘);
098 INSERT INTO user VALUES (‘96‘‘java小静子‘‘[email protected]‘‘/gravatars/534/534e7fa046148fe59b878a6ba399dbba.jpg‘);
099 INSERT INTO user VALUES (‘97‘‘q3581353‘‘[email protected]‘‘/gravatars/492/492a0dd4798c189b7dbbe17a199591c0.jpg‘);
100 INSERT INTO user VALUES (‘99‘‘log4j‘‘[email protected]‘‘/gravatars/0d0/0d09a7ea0a04873d73e44520d27eaf5f.jpg‘);

mysql导入有中文的sql,防止乱码:

1 mysql
-uroot -p111111
2 create database zuidaima_page_demo;
3 use 
zuidaima_page_demo;
4 set names
gbk;//设置gbk编码,否则导入后乱码
5 source
c:/ zuidaima_page_demo.sql;

版权声明:本文为博主原创文章,未经博主允许不得转载。

时间: 2024-10-10 05:42:58

年末最代码部分源码大出血分享-freemarker,bootstrap,springdata jpa分页代码的相关文章

50个国内外最棒的C/C++源码站点分享

C/C++是最基本的编程语言.这里列出了50名优秀站点和网页清单,这些站点提供c/c++源码.这份清单提供了源码的链接以及它们的小说明.我已 尽力包含最佳的C/C++源码的站点.这不是一个完整的清单,您有建议能够联系我,我将欢迎您的建议,以进一步加强这方面的清单.1. http://snippets.dzone.com/tag/c/ --数以千计的实用的C语言源码片段2. http://www.hotscripts.com/category/c-cpp/scripts-programs/ Hot

公益APP(360特教APP源码+教程分享)

关爱自闭症儿童 公益APP(360特教APP源码+教程分享),基于APICloud平台 [1].[图片] QQ图片20141208152044.png 跳至 [1] [2] [3] [2].[图片] 360.png 跳至 [1] [2] [3] [3].[代码] [其他]代码 跳至 [1] [2] [3] ? 1 2 源码+教程太大(7.94M),请大家进入链接下载: http://down.51cto.com/data/1907457

[Android阅读代码]android-async-http源码学习一

android-async-http 下载地址 一个比较常用的Http请求库,基于org.apache.http对http操作进行封装. 特点: 1.每一个HTTP请求发生在UI线程之外,Client通过回调处理HTTP请求的结果,使得Client代码逻辑清晰 2.每一个请求使用线程池管理执行 3.支持gzip , cookie等功能 4.支持自动重试连接功能 [Android阅读代码]android-async-http源码学习一,布布扣,bubuko.com

wemall app商城源码中基于PHP的ThinkPHP惯例配置文件代码

wemall doraemon是Android客户端程序,服务端采用wemall微信商城,不对原商城做任何修改,只需要在原商城目录下上传接口文件即可完成服务端的配置,客户端可随意定制修改.本文分享其中关于ThinkPHP惯例配置文件代码,供技术员参考学习. <?php /** * ThinkPHP惯例配置文件 * 该文件请不要修改,如果要覆盖惯例配置的值,可在项目配置文件中设定和惯例不符的配置项 * 配置名称大小写任意,系统会统一转换成小写 * 所有配置参数都可以在生效前动态改变 * @cate

vue.js源码学习分享(一)

今天看了vue.js源码  发现非常不错,想一边看一遍写博客和大家分享 /** * Convert a value to a string that is actually rendered. *转换一个值为字符串 */ function _toString (val) { return val == null? '': typeof val === 'object'? JSON.stringify(val, null, 2): String(val)//如果该值是null则返回空字符串,如果该

方维直播源码:修复BUG完整版(附代码)

方维直播源码现在市面上的流通的版本很多也很乱,还有许多人不知道该怎么选择版本,带有很多bug的版本很多都便宜给了小白鼠,可以搭建起来,却基本上都是打酱油的根本做不起来.首先真正的方维直播系统源码官方的十几w一般人舍不得,所以很多非官方的二手小贩就有了生意.二手小贩几块钱就给您一套,明白人都知道,那是骗人的搭建起来不能正常运营的.真正的想找靠谱的技术还可以修复BUG的如同茫茫大海中捞针,其实本尊飘屏,广告,200级,直播间没有网络这些bug都已经修复了的. 想必有很多不懂技术的小白,网络上那么多但

短视频app源码开发经验分享——功能机制篇(上)

继直播平台爆红之后,短视频APP也在2018年"重获新生",在快手短视频低调运营的同时,今日头条旗下的抖音APP,西瓜视频等持续发力,目前抖音短视频已成为国内"超好玩的短视频APP",随后腾讯也布局短视频市场,推出了"腾讯微视".一时间,短视频市场"硝烟弥漫",既然短视频这么火爆,我们今天就来聊下短视频APP的部分主要功能的机制问题.一.推荐机制 短视频推荐列表根据推荐值进行排列,这里提供一个简单的推荐机制方案:推荐值=(曝光

微信小程序支付代码asp源码下载

昨天晚上给朋友写了一个asp的微信小程序支付接口,我这朋友的小程序服务器端用的asp做的,以前没有支付,非让我给写一个支付,因为必须是asp来写,他不会,所以我就帮他写了,顺便还写了一个asp获取用户资料头像和微信名入库的代码,也是asp源码,数据库用的是mdb的格式,还可以比较好用,微信小程序用asp做服务器端估计很少,应该有朋友需要,下载这个代码:ly.ftphn.com/wxpay.rar ============================================= 互相学习

html5游戏服务端引擎(kbengine完整代码+demo源码)

Demo: Ogre. Demo: Unity3d. PyConsole: display server information. PyConsole: Stop the server. Guiconsole: debug. Guiconsole: log. demo视频:http://v.youku.com/v_show/id_XNjU5Nzc0MDQ4.htmldemo下载地址:http://sourceforge.net/projects/kbengine/files/服务端源码:http